forbidden love in south africa

The reading assignment that intersted me was “Country Lovers” A story about fobidden love on a South African farm by Nadine Gordimer (1975). This story interested me because the main character was a well to do white man, Paulus, who fell in love with a black slave girl, Thebedi. Paulus provided Thebedir with gifts as they grew up together. Paulus and Thebedi had to meet secrelty because during the times this was written it was forbidden, so Paulus and Thebedi had to be very discreet.

Paulus and Thebedi had a child together that the main character (Paulus) killed when he found out that the child was his. Thebedi then had to drive to town to make a statement about who the father was and why Thebedi thought Paulus killed her child. The things that stuck out the most for me were the facts that in the beginnning of their relationship the feelings were so strong between them that they had to sneak around just to see each other. Paulus cared for Thebedi so much that Paulus even made special things for Thebedi and brought them back to her no matter where Paulus was.

Yet in the end he killed the child that they had together because it was not proper at that time to have mixed blood children. The analytical method which would enhace the reading of this work would be a formalist approach. I chose this approach because the setting was during a time that mixing races were unthinkable. Paulus and Thebedi had to sneak around to see each other and when Paulus had a chance he would make things to give to Thebedi and give them to her secretly.

The characters were described as a young white male and a young black female. Paulus was a young white male that went off to boarding school and came home every year. Thebedi was a black female that worked on Paulus’ family farm. Paulus and Thebedi both started out as kids growing into adulthood, Paulus went off to school while Thebedi got married and had a baby. The views that were used in this story was a third party, it was not from a character in the story but from someone outside of the story.

The plot was very intriguing because the whole time throughout the story it kept you thinking what was going on between Paulus and Thebedi and if their love would ever grow into something else. The story was very surprising because in the end Paulus ended up giving Thebedi’s baby some type of liquid that eventually killed the baby. In the end Paulus was found not guilty on all accounts of this murder. The judge told Paulus that there was not enough evidence to convict him of the crime.

No one could accept Thebedi’s evidence into the system because she had previously commited perjury. In the end a young love turned into tragedy because Paulus killed Thebedi’s baby. Once he found out that they baby was his and it was a mixed blood child he could not face that and decided the best thing for him was to not have the mixed child around even if it caused problems between himself and the childs mother. The moral of the story is back in the older days it was not a good thing for a white male and a black female to have any contact with each other.
